What is the website of Bournemouth Football Club? Bournemouth Football Club (AFC Bournemouth) is a professional football club in England. It was founded in 1899 and is nicknamed "Cherry". Its home stadium is the Sands Management Stadium, which can accommodate about 12,000 spectators. Bournemouth has been fighting in the lower leagues for a long time. In the 2014-15 season, it won the Championship and was promoted to the 2015-16 Premier League, which was the first time it was promoted to the top league since its founding.
